Latest Patents

Joseph Bonavia holds a patent for "Piezoelectric resonators for power conversion." This patent describes structures and techniques aimed at providing high-efficiency, high-power-density piezoelectric resonators (PRs) for use in power converters. The invention outlines how a power converter can incorporate a PR for energy transfer, ensuring that the PR meets specific geometry conditions to achieve optimal performance. These geometry conditions are defined based on the converter's rated voltage and power level, making the invention a valuable asset in the field of power electronics.
